Wensum Ward – Toby Bolton

 I came to Norwich as a student studying Biomedicine in 2015. Whilst studying I fell in love with the city and never left. I have taught science at a local secondary school for 3 years before transitioning into my current role as Climate Change and Environment project officer in a neighbouring Norfolk council. I hope to use my knowledge gained in this role to hold Norwich City Council to account on the Climate and Biodiversity emergencies happening in this fine city. I am also a passionate litter picker along the Wensum in my kayak and hope to move the council towards high standards when it comes to waste, including tackling fly tipping and littering in a more effective manner. 

In my free time I read, play boardgames and love going on long nature filled walks, including locally at Sweet Briar Marshes and Mousehold Heath.
